Case Summary: 70/2026 Decision: The court GRANTED the petition for issuance of an Heirship Certificate under the Bombay Regulation Act, 1827. The court declared Parmeshwar, Rameshwar, and Phulabai as the legitimate heirs of the deceased Mahadu Alias Madhav Namwad, who died on 17.07.2024. Key Reasoning: The court found the petitioners' evidence credible, including death certificate and sworn declarations from the village panchayat. No objections were filed to the petition despite public notice. The court confirmed the petitioners' relationship as son, son, and wife respectively to the deceased, and directed issuance of the heirship certificate upon payment of requisite fees.
